Living as a Martyr Pt 9
Define martyr = A person who voluntarily suffers death as the penalty of witnessing or refusing to renounce a religion.
Martyrdom is about dying for your biblical beliefs but to live as a martyr is to spend your life living for those same beliefs. The most effective way to live as a martyr has less to do with living against something and is driven by living for something.
